About this program

The Alternative Teaching Certificate (ACCESS) at Oklahoma Baptist University is designed for individuals who wish to pursue a career in education but do not hold a traditional teaching degree. This program offers a rigorous curriculum that equips students with essential teaching methodologies, educational theories, and classroom management skills. Students gain insights into diverse learning styles and effective instructional strategies to accommodate various student needs.

The program typically includes courses in pedagogy, educational psychology, and assessment methods, alongside practical teaching experiences. Students also have the opportunity to engage with seasoned educators through internships and field placements, allowing them to apply theoretical knowledge in real-world classroom settings. By fostering a collaborative learning environment, the course encourages critical thinking and problem-solving, preparing students to face the challenges of modern education.

Entry requirements

Applicants for the Alternative Teaching Certificate (ACCESS) program typically need to have completed an undergraduate degree from an accredited institution. While a degree in education is not mandatory, proficiency in subjects relevant to the teaching field is expected. The admissions process may also include an interview and submission of letters of recommendation to assess candidates' suitability and commitment to teaching.

English:

International students are generally required to demonstrate proficiency in English through standardized tests such as IELTS or TOEFL. A minimum IELTS score of 6.5 or a TOEFL score of 80 is often expected, reflecting the university's commitment to ensuring that students can effectively engage with the course material and participate in classroom discussions.

International students:

International students must obtain a student visa to study in the United States. Application for the visa process typically requires acceptance into the program, proof of financial support, and various personal documentation. It is crucial for applicants to check the official requirements for visa application and any additional documents that may be necessary for their specific circumstances.
